Description
This Lemon Chicken Soup with Orzo is a comforting and bright dish featuring tender chicken, chewy whole wheat orzo, and a luscious lemon-egg mixture that creates a creamy texture without dairy. Infused with fresh dill and spinach, this soup offers a fresh, zesty flavor perfect for any season.
Ingredients
Scale
Base
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 3 carrots, peeled and diced
- ½ onion, diced
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
Soup and Orzo
- 8–10 cups chicken broth
- 1 cup whole wheat orzo
- 3 cups cooked chicken, shredded (rotisserie chicken recommended)
Egg-Lemon Mixture
- 3 eggs
- Juice of 3–4 lemons (about ½ cup)
Final Touches
- A handful of fresh spinach
- 1 ½ teaspoons salt
- Freshly ground black pepper, to taste
- Fresh dill, as much as you like
Instructions
- Prepare the base: Heat a large soup pot over medium heat. Add the olive oil, then sauté the diced carrots, onion, and minced garlic until fragrant and tender, about 10 minutes. Ensure the garlic does not burn to keep flavors balanced.
- Add broth and orzo: Pour in the chicken broth and bring to a simmer. Stir in the whole wheat orzo and cook until the orzo softens, approximately 5-7 minutes. Stir in the shredded cooked chicken and remove the pot from heat.
- Make egg-lemon mixture: In a small bowl, whisk together the eggs and lemon juice until well combined. To temper the eggs and avoid scrambling, slowly add a scoop of hot soup into the egg mixture, whisking constantly. Then gradually pour the warmed egg mixture back into the soup pot, stirring continuously until the soup becomes smooth and creamy.
- Finish the soup: Stir in the fresh spinach, salt, freshly ground black pepper, and as much fresh dill as you desire. Taste and adjust seasoning accordingly. Serve warm for a bright, nourishing meal.
Notes
- The key to a creamy soup texture is to temper the egg-lemon mixture slowly to avoid egg curdling.
- Using rotisserie chicken saves time and adds moist, flavorful meat.
- Whole wheat orzo adds a pleasant nuttiness and fiber; regular orzo can be used as a substitute.
- Fresh dill is essential for the characteristic bright and herbal note.
- This soup can be made dairy-free and is perfect for a light, wholesome meal.
